    Who is Dr. Gelles, Internist in Cleveland, OH?

    Dr. Ellen Gelles, MD is an Internist, who primarily practices in Cleveland, OH with 2 additional practice locations. She has been practicing for over 25 years and is board certified by the American Board of Internal Medicine. Dr. Gelles graduated from Case Western Reserve University School of Medicine and completed her residency at Univ Of Chicago Hosps, Internal Medicine. Dr. Gelles is fluent in English and Spanish,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Gelles’s practice accepts Medicare, UnitedHealthcare and other major insurance plans.     What is Dr. Ellen Gelles's specialty?

    Dr. Gelles is a Internist near Cleveland, OH.

    A physician who provides long-term, comprehensive care in the office and the hospital, managing both common and complex illness of adolescents, adults and the elderly. Internists are trained in the diagnosis and treatment of cancer, infections and diseases affecting the heart, blood, kidneys, joints and digestive, respiratory and vascular systems. They are also trained in the essentials of primary care internal medicine, which incorporates an understanding of disease prevention, wellness, substance abuse, mental health and effective treatment of common problems of the eyes, ears, skin, nervous system and reproductive organs.

    Is this Dr. Ellen Gelles aff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Gelles is affiliated with Cleveland Clinic Main Campus which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
